Wiktionary
BBL, noun. Abbreviation of barrel, notably for oil.
BBL, proper noun. Bank Brussel Lambert (Banque Bruxelles Lambert), now part of the ING Group
Dictionary definition
BBL, noun. Any of various units of capacity; "a barrel of beer is 31 gallons and a barrel of oil is 42 gallons".
